River Ridge accepts resignation of Supervisor James Gilman; Board outlines appointment process

The River Ridge Community Development District accepted the resignation of Supervisor James Gilman from Seat 1 (term through November 2026) on Aug. 27, 2024. Mrs. Adams presented Mr. Gilman's resignation letter and the Board voted to accept it on a motion by Mr. Blumenthal, seconded by Mr. Twombly.
Board members discussed that the seat will be filled by appointment rather than by election to serve the unexpired term. Mrs. Adams said Mr. Gilman represented The Meadows and that a resident friend would submit a resume which will be included on the next agenda. The Board asked Mr. Long and The Meadows' POA manager to e-blast residents outlining candidate qualification requirements and requesting resumes or letters of interest prior to the next meeting.
